A year ago, during the joyous Diwali celebration, an unexpected turn of events altered the course of my life. I woke up the next day unable to move my arm, and it was later diagnosed as a stroke. The ensuing weeks in Lucknow were filled with therapy, but progress was slow, and uncertainty loomed. Searching for answers, my wife, employed by Zydus Group, introduced me to Dr. Arvind Sharma in Ahmedabad. Under Dr. Sharma's guidance and a battery of tests, a shocking revelation emerged - Severe Obstructive Sleep Apnea. Which was also treated by Dr Talati later. The untreated condition posed long-term risks of cardiovascular disease and stroke. Empowered by this knowledge, I journeyed to reclaim my health. Utilizing a CPAP machine, shedding significant weight, and adopting a proactive approach, I successfully managed my diabetes and hypertension then and am now on no medication for the same. Recovery wasn't a smooth path. Driven by determination and aided by innovative techniques, including using robots and games in therapy, I regained mobility. While the stroke left its mark, I now lead a normal life – driving, working, and embracing a second chance at health. My story is a testament to resilience and the significance of self-care. I share this narrative with fellow stroke survivors, assuring them they are not alone. The journey is arduous, but recovery is possible. A remarkable transformation was witnessed in the health of a 34-year-old patient who presented with a history of basal ganglia hemorrhage and left-sided hemiplegia. Following the necessary treatment, the patient was referred to our Physiotherapy department. Initially, the patient exhibited severe muscle weakness, scoring 0 out of 5 on the power scale, and experienced significant difficulties with balance, coordination, and activities of daily living (ADL). However, after receiving continuous physiotherapy for a period of 10 days, during which various interventions such as Manual Exercises, Neurodevelopment therapy, Galvanic Stimulation, Tilt table for standing, Robotic device therapy, and Gait rehabilitation were employed, the patient's progress was nothing short of extraordinary. Upon discharge on the 10th day, the patient displayed a phenomenal improvement in his condition. Was able to sit, stand, and walk with moderate manual support, while his muscle power had significantly improved to a rating of 3+/5 (except in the hand and fingers). Notably, the patient's balance, sitting ability, and overall mobility had also improved, prompting a follow-up plan focused on enhancing ADL performance, achieving a correct gait pattern, and further enhancing standing balance and coordination.
